If you cannot contact the previous owner, that 13" Late 2006 or Mid 2007 MacBook may not be as useful as you had hoped. Newer machines support Activation Lock. If the previous owner did not prepare a Mac for sale – and it is marked as Lost, with an Activation Lock on it, you cannot remove the Activation Lock without an Apple ID and password, or proof of original purchase that satisfies Apple, that you would not have.

Even if Find My and Activation Lock do not apply to this MacBook, it may be mainly of historical interest. According to MacTracker, both of the 16+ year old machines that match that Model ID originally shipped with a point release of Mac OS X 10.4 (Tiger). Neither can run anything higher than Mac OS X 10.7.5 (Lion). The official RAM limit is 2 GB, but they can take 3 GB (which might still be limiting, even with Tiger, Leopard, Snow Leopard, or Lion). The hard drive is a 4200 or 5400 rpm model.
